Job Description

Reporting to the Team Lead, Risk Compliance and Contracts, the Risk Analyst – Contracts & Confirmations is responsible for supporting the energy trading contracts and confirmations process and identifying and implementing strategies to improve and streamline trade compliance processes. They will drive compliance, while ensuring adherence to appropriate controls.

Role & Responsibilities

  • Risk Review of transactions in the ETRM system
  • Verify that trades are executed accurately and in accordance with approved transaction limits
  • Create trade confirmations and send them to counterparties
  • Review incoming trade confirmations and research and analyze any discrepancies with counterparties and the AltaGas commercial team
  • Complete new customer onboarding and maintain customer and vendor master data including updates and changes as requested.
  • Collaborative communication with the other Middle Office teams with regards to transactions that may impact their reporting
  • Assist in implementation and communication of processes to support Middle Office trade compliance policies
  • End of Day processing for commercial representatives
  • Shared responsibilities for contracts, reporting and compliance
  • Participate in projects and testing functionality of new systems
  • Participate in process improvement and documentation activities
  • Leverage the use of AI technology to improve efficiency and reduce manual effort.

Why work at AltaGas?

AltaGas is a North American energy infrastructure company with a focus on owning and operating assets that provide affordable energy to our customers. AltaGas assets include Washington Gas/WGL, SEMCO, and Petrogas. Our talented team, nearly 3,000 strong, leverages the strength of our assets and expertise along the energy value chain to connect customers with premier energy solutions – from the well sites of upstream producers to the doorsteps of homes and businesses to new markets around the world.

We deliver clean and affordable natural gas to approximately 1.7 million customers’ homes and businesses through regulated natural gas distribution utilities across four jurisdictions in the United States and two regulated natural gas storage utilities in the United States.
